The U.S. Postal Service’s Office of the Inspector General has agreed to conduct an independent review of the USPS’s plan to consolidate mail processing operations at the Manasota Processing and Distribution Center in Tallevast.
Congressman Vern Buchanan began fighting for the review after the USPS announced its decision in March to eliminate 59 jobs there.
Originating mail and processing and distribution operations would have been moved to the distribution center in Tampa by April 1, 2010.
“The community has a lot at stake,” Buchanan in a press release. “This audit will help us determine if in fact the consolidation will save money and improve service. If not, it shouldn’t happen.”
The Office of Inspector General is expected to review the proposed efficiency gains, cost savings, staffing changes and service implications as well as issues such as the public hearing process and public transparency.
